About this data
Total number of female students enrolled in public and private early childhood education institutions (ISCED 0) regardless of age. Within ISCED 0, early childhood educational development programmes are targeted at children aged 0 to 2 years; and pre-primary education programmes are targeted at children aged 3 years until the age to start ISCED 1.
